Graphene, carbon nanotubes, and semiconductor nanowires are promising building blocks for high-performance nanoelectronic devices and circuits. These materials have been widely researched in the past decade. The studies were extended from their fundamental physics to device performance and integrated circuit implementation. In this chapter, these studies are systematically reviewed in order to provide a general background on these materials. Meanwhile, in-depth discussions on the fabrication mechanism/processes and device performance analysis are also provided. And some perspectives on further performance enhancement are also presented.
